With Qualifying taking place today (Sunday) for the 100th Indy 500 in Indianapolis, USA, where they will be trying to beat the 233 mph average for 4 Laps track record, there is two days to go before DHORC’s 24th running of our very own Indy 500.
Simon Goodlip currently holds the 4 Lap Adult qualifying record of 28.23 seconds (12.607 mph) and single Lap record of 6.84 seconds (13.01 mph) with Adam Hall the Junior records of 29.05 seconds (12.252 mph) and 7.07 seconds (12.590 mph) around our 130’ 6” 10-Lane version of the track.
Josh Roythorne took his first ever DHORC win in the Adults last year while there will be a new Junior winner this year.
